Overview

RatDigest configures and generates cyber-physical simulation results for advanced security reasearch. GridLAB-D circuit models go in, specified control, metering and cyber attack actions are executed, and network packets come out. It's an anagram of GridState.

Install Instructions.

Get the prerequisites: GridLAB-D and Python 2.7.x. Then download the ratDigest release you want, unzip it, and run python ratDigest.py to run the tests.

References

Identifier Key:

  • XXX Latest AMI Reading = MS-GetLatestReadings = MS-GLR
  • XXX AMI Meter disconnect command = MS-IniateDisconnectConnect = MS-IDC
  • XXX Regulator kWh measurement = DNP-SubstationKwH = DNP-SKW
  • XXX Switch CONTROL message = DNP-SubstationBreakerSwitchStatus = DNP-SBSS
  • XXX Regulator CONTROL message = DNP-SubstationVoltageControl = DNP-SVC
  • XXX AMI Meter Alarm = MS-ODEventNotification = MS-ODEN
  • XXX Breaker open/close = DNP-SubstationBreakerSwitchWrite
  • OOO Reading From Multiple Meters (Not a total! Only include energy!) = MS-GetLatestReadingsByMeterGroup = MS-GLRBMG

Attack List. For the November 2017 exercise 5 types of attacks are considered to be in scope:

  • XXX PRE - AMI.1: Authorized Employee Issues Unauthorized Mass Remote Disconnect - do meter disconnects in simulation for a long list of meters.
  • XXX PRE - DGM.10: Switched Capacitor Banks are Manipulated to Degrade Power Quality - tell a bunch of caps to switch in the simulation.
  • XXX POST - Denial of Service Attack - Delete all messages from (device, start, end) tuples.
  • XXX POST - AMI.8: False Meter Alarms Overwhelm AMI and Mask Real Alarms - create a bunch of fake alarm messages based on a list of (meter, timestamp) pairs.
  • XXX POST - DGM.6: Spoofed Substation Field Devices Influence Automated Responses - change connection status, power or voltage via an affine transform.
